Abstract
To utilize the full potential of RGB-D devices, calibration must be performed to determine the intrinsic and extrinsic parameters of the color and depth sensors and to reduce lens and depth distortion. After doing so, the depth pixels can be mapped to color pixels and both data streams can be simultaneously utilized. This work presents an overview and quantitative comparison of RGB-D calibration techniques and examines how the resolution and number of images affects calibration.
